Output 918c54b5b00de25caa24e6f34a288600a3d17da2dd88223320c8ded2a714048e:146

value
75256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ddea1f98fa83bb51dd454a634d10046c5df0fae OP_EQUAL
address
32xMQq5SHyr8ptgAey3vSd54hQjB1uEhWW
transaction
918c54b5b00de25caa24e6f34a288600a3d17da2dd88223320c8ded2a714048e
confirmations
172806
spent
true